Suggest Treatment For Painful Swelling Of Lymph Nodes Behind The Ears
I am wondering what could be causing painful swelling of the lymph nodes directly behind my ear and just below in my neck only on the right side of my head. It is very painful and also causing pain to radiate up to the outside of my ear and into my right eye. I also have some painful bumps on my scalp.
Hi, Looking to the history it seems that due to having painful bumps om your scalp leading to enlarged painful lymph nodes in the neck and post auricular region. There might be having some bacterial infection on scalp. Consult your doctor and get scalp examined. You might require one course of antibiotic medicine for 3-5 days. With cure of scalp lesion you will be alright. Ok and take care. Ok and take care.
